Travel Tips
⛰ Enjoy the Scenic Routes
Keep an eye out for the rolling hills and picturesque countryside views as you travel from Pontefract to Horbury. The bus route passes through some charming villages and green spaces that offer a glimpse of Yorkshire’s natural beauty.
📍 Plan Around Local Events
Check local event calendars for festivals or markets that might be happening in Horbury. Events such as the Horbury Street Festival can enhance your trip, but also consider potential delays due to increased traffic.
🚍 Use Contactless Payments
Most buses on this route accept contactless payments, which can simplify your journey. Make sure to have a contactless card or device ready to speed up your boarding process, especially during peak travel times.
🎭 Explore Cultural Stops
Make a note of interesting stops along the way, such as the Pontefract Castle ruins or local parks. If time allows, hop off the bus to explore these cultural landmarks before continuing your journey.
🏛 Travel During Off-Peak Hours
To enjoy a more comfortable experience, travel during off-peak hours. Buses are less crowded during mid-mornings and early afternoons, providing you with a quieter ride and more space.
